Output 26e270398e2d6370c1f34b8c515a98e852c8fbf83eb2662682df8120266b61b6:1

value
9100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41b51f776fc787c30afe4cf940ebdbe7ad05e34 OP_EQUAL
address
3M2XuT8aSWoUHcjpgH6iKBsaGNcHyZ6FTc
transaction
26e270398e2d6370c1f34b8c515a98e852c8fbf83eb2662682df8120266b61b6
spent
true